If you’re searching for the most insightful Adamstown Rosebuds vs Charlestown City Blues prediction ahead of the 2025-06-07 Northern NSW NPL fixture, you’ve landed in the right spot. With both teams set to meet at Adamstown Oval at 07:00 GMT, fans and punters alike are eager to see if Charlestown City Blues can finally turn their dominance on paper into three points, or if Adamstown Rosebuds will spring another surprise. Let’s break down the stats, betting odds, and expert tips to help you make sense of this intriguing encounter.
The bookmakers have spoken, and the numbers paint a clear picture—at least at first glance. Here’s how the 1x2 market shapes up:
With the away win priced at 1.57, Charlestown City Blues are clear favorites. But before you rush to back the Blues, remember that football has a habit of making odds-setters look foolish—just ask anyone who watched their last head to head.
The last time these two sides met, on 2025-05-04, the match ended in a goalless 0:0 draw. That result was a real eyebrow-raiser, considering Charlestown City Blues were heavy favorites at 1.31, while Adamstown Rosebuds were the long shots at 6.4. It’s a classic reminder that the beautiful game doesn’t always follow the script.
And it’s not the first time the Blues have stumbled as favorites. Cast your mind back to 2024-07-28, when they ground out another 0:0 draw away to Broadmeadow Magic—despite being underdogs at 5.5. Clearly, Charlestown City Blues have a knack for defying expectations, for better or worse.
